Relative Search:
Baidu Google
Edit this listing

Urgent Care Specialists

6553 E Baywood Ave
Mesa , AZ 85206
480-985-6200

Driving Directions

From:
To: 6553 E Baywood Ave ,Mesa , AZ 85206